  • Abstract
    This paper presents a new method for covering a Boolean network by library cells. In this method, matches are classified according to their properties. Some matches are selected unconditionally into a cover and the remaining nodes are divided into independent portions. Then, a match compatibility graph (MCG) is constructed for each portion and an optimum cover is found for it using the MCG. Thus our method finds an efficient and closer to optimum cover for the complete network.
